Brandon Costin is the new Fiji Bati Coach

February 13, 2019 5:03 pm

Former professional Rugby League footballer Brandon Costin has been appointed as the new Vodafone Fiji Bati Head Coach.

This was announced during the FNRL 2019 Vodafone Cup Launch at the Fiji Museum in Suva tonight.

Costin says he will be working alongside with the FRNL in identifying players and areas of improvement in local competition.

He says he will be parting his rugby league knowledge and experience to local players to help develop the sport to international standard in Fiji.

“The more we can develop and grow but as a team, I have spoken to the board of Fiji Rugby League and we’ve really spoken about working together. Bringing local ideas in with the overseas education to create something that’s unique for Fiji not just one boss, one rule but all working together as one strong team and creating something special.”

Costin says he has a lot of plans for Fiji which he will be following through during his three-year contract.

Costin has played for the Huddersfield Giants, Canberra Raiders, South Sydney Rabbitohs, the Bradford Bulls, and the United States national rugby league team.

He was recently a coach in Samoa before signing a contract with Fiji.
